Situated in Gdinj in the Hvar Island region, Apartment Zarace - Gdinj 4598a has a balcony and sea views. This beachfront property offers access to a terrace, free private parking and free WiFi. The property is non-smoking and isa few steps from Zaraće Beach.
The air-conditioned apartment consists of 2 bedrooms, a fully equipped kitchen with dining area, and 1 bathroom with shower.
Grapčeva Cave is 42 km from the apartment. Brac Airport is 100 km from the property.
